Transaction 6f0a86a04f586c623e67d176f964ffaa7ff5366dd40504217247da0c873e26a3
1 Input
1 Output
-
6f0a86a04f586c623e67d176f964ffaa7ff5366dd40504217247da0c873e26a3:0
- value
- 2588370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1371948ffcbc60391119c2a42a076a0673fbbcd OP_EQUAL
- address
- 3Hr3XpwdgKZNB2mh3jYvvqqkfT6rZUg7jb